CBS News Pushes Into Live Events as ‘Sunday Morning’ Teams With 92nd Street Y (Exclusive)

The long-running morning show will collaborate with the Upper East Side cultural institution on live interviews and programming that will stream on both their platforms.

CBS News is making a big push into live events, The Hollywood Reporter has learned, with its CBS Sunday Morning show inking a deal with the 92nd Street Y in New York on a series of live interviews that will connect the TV program to the Upper East Side cultural institution.

The partnership, dubbed “CBS Sunday Morning At 92NY” will kick off Sep. 28 with correspondent Tracy Smith in conversation with Sylvester Stallone. The day before, Stallone will be interviewed by Smith on CBS Sunday Morning.

According to Rand Morrison, the executive producer of CBS Sunday Morning, the series will focus on actors, musician, politicians and others that can speak to the audiences of both the morning newsmagazine, and the Y’s loyal attendees.

“There’s a lot in common with the Sunday Morning viewership and the kinds of people who are interested in the live events at the 92nd Street Y,” says Morrison, in an interview with THR. “It’s good for whoever the performer is or whoever the political figure is, it’s good for the Y, and it’s good for us because it sort of extends our utility as a franchise, and so and so we wanted to try it.”

Indeed, the partnership marks a significant extension into events and experiences for CBS News, which, under editor-in-chief Bari Weiss, has wanted to move farther in that direction. Weiss launched a series of town halls called Things That Matter, with anchors and correspondents interviews high-profile guests in front of a live audience.

The 92nd Street Y partnership extends that further, with tickets available to the general public for the Stallone conversation starting today. As Morrison notes, at the Y, the audience is part of the conversation:

“It’s a smart, interested audience, so they have some clever questions, and it’s usually very enjoyable to get to hear from real people wondering about the person on stage,” he says. “We try our best to think of every question we can, and then someone in the audience has either a really thoughtful observation about what Sylvester Stallone managed to do in his young life, the unfolding of the Rocky story, or they just have an interesting question about his thoughts about the way how Hollywood is changing.”

The partnership will also serve as an extension of the show itself. The Y will stream the conversations live, and they will also become available to stream on CBS News streaming platforms and Paramount+ afterward. But Morrison also notes that they allow for a richer, deeper conversation with their guests.

“Our stories go long, but ultimately, we have 7, 8, 9, minutes. You can’t touch on everything,” he says.

And it could also be a template for future events. The 92nd Street Y may represent a certain type of intellectual New Yorker, but there are stories that could be told and interviews to be done all across the country.

“I hope that if this works, we can maybe go to other cities in the United States and do similar events,” Morrison says. “We’re starting local because it’s easy, and there was mutual interest on both sides to pull this off. Down the road it would be great to take our show on the road or go to St. Louis or Phoenix or Houston, and similarly have events that are gatherings like this where people can come and meet a Sunday Morning correspondent and listen to an interesting conversation.”
